Babri Day: Police on toes

Babri Day: Police on toes

| December 3, 2012 | 0 Comments

The City police commissioner Anurag Sharma has sounded high alert in view of the Babri Masjid demolition day, December 6. Since Islamic organisations observe it as Black Day, police are on their toes to prevent untoward incidents. City situation is more fragile due to the continued skirmish at Charminar.
